ONDO Token Supply at Risk After $1.4M Coinbase Deposit

A $1.4 million deposit into Coinbase has sparked concerns about ONDO's token supply dynamics. A team-linked wallet transferred 4.019 million ONDO tokens, worth approximately $1.4 million, to the exchange on August 9. This move adds fresh potential supply to the market and reignites questions about the asset's near-term price direction.

The transfer is notable due to its timing: the wallet had received 20 million ONDO tokens just one day earlier, but only a portion of that allocation was sent to Coinbase. The bulk of the newly received tokens remain in the wallet, tempering concerns about an imminent sell-off, but not eliminating them entirely.

However, exchange-wide netflows turned negative on August 9, with withdrawals exceeding inflows by around $1.09 million. While this suggests accumulation rather than distribution, it doesn't fully offset the concentrated deposit from the team-linked wallet.
